Dear all:
Is there software or web-server that can measure DNA geometry (PDB coordinates) precisely, such as groove width, helix diameter, helix axis, base tilt angle, helix rise per base pair… It is surely doable to measure and estimate them manually, but I am just wondering if there are better ways or automatic ways.
